Skip to Content

Ottenere la lista dei video

Recupero lista video

Elencare i video si effettua inviando una richiesta GET all’endpoint /videos.

curl -X GET https://app.ignitevideo.cloud/api/videos \ -H "Authorization: Bearer YOUR_TOKEN"

Parametri di query

Per informazioni dettagliate su tutti gli operatori disponibili e il filtraggio avanzato, consulta Query. Puoi aggiungere alla richiesta i seguenti parametri di query nell’URL:

ParametroTipoDescrizione
pagenumberIl numero di pagina da recuperare.
limitnumberIl numero di video da recuperare per pagina.
sortstringIl campo di ordinamento. Antepone - per ordine decrescente.
whereobjectQuery personalizzata per filtrare i video.

Esempio

/api/videos?page=1&limit=10&sort=-createdAt

Filtraggio per stato

Un caso d’uso comune è filtrare i video in base allo stato di elaborazione:

/api/videos?where[status][equals]=COMPLETE

Risposta API

La risposta è un oggetto JSON con le seguenti proprietà:

{ "docs": [...], // Array of video objects "totalDocs": number, "limit": number, "totalPages": number, "page": number, "pagingCounter": number, "hasPrevPage": boolean, "hasNextPage": boolean, "prevPage": number | null, "nextPage": number | null }